The Zebra ZT230 is a workhorse of a printer. Here are some reasons why it’s one of the best printers that you can purchase:
- The Zebra ZT230 offers BOTH direct thermal and thermal transfer printing capabilities. This can save you time and money. Switching the printing capabilities is fast and easy. Only a few Zebra printers offer this option.
- The Zebra ZT230 can fit media for desktop and industrial printers. This means that it can fit media with either a 5 inch or an 8 inch outer diameter. Also, the roll holder can accommodate media with a core size of 1 inch or 3 inches. This means that you can easily switch between different sizes of media. You will not have to worry about ordering the wrong core size or outer diameter.
- The Zebra ZT230 offers a maximum print quality of 300 dpi. This is higher than some Zebra desktop printers.
- There are a variety of useful interfaces available. The Zebra ZT230 offers interfaces in USB, Serial, Ethernet, Parallel, and Wi-Fi.
- The Zebra ZT230 has a compact build for an industrial printer. It’s dimensions are 9.5″ x 10.9″ x 17″, with a weight of 20 lbs.
In addition, the Zebra ZT230 features a very user friendly interior.
The interior features color coded cues that show the end user where to load the media and ribbon.
The interior also features illuminated multi-position transmissive and reflective sensors. These sensors are visible through the media for trouble-free sensor-position adjustment.
